Do you hunt on your own land or land that you lease? Could you build a permanent? I'm thinking about doing this for next year as I'd like some more room and would feel safer. I've read up on these steel brackets called "Elevators" ($60 gor four) that you bolt 4x4 posts into and the platform secures to the top of the brackets. The brackets are so that the posts will angle down to the ground. I'm thinking of cross bracing the posts with 2x4s and putting a short railing (just tall enough that I can draw over) around the top that I could tie a burlap blind material to. For extra security, I'm planning on chaining it to a tree and/or tying it down with stakes in the ground. If interested, just do a google search and enter the words elevators tree stand and you should find them.
